High-Speed CNC Spindle Rebuild Engineer

Location:

Schaumburg, IL 60173 | Direct Hire Pay: $65,000 – $90,000/year |

Shift: 1st, Mon–Fri, 8:00am–4:00pmWhy Join Be part of a globally recognized CNC machine tool manufacturer

Work in a growing Spindle Rebuild and Service Support division (hiring 2–3 additional technicians as expansion continues)
Own end-to-end spindle repair—from teardown to final validation

Direct-hire role with full benefits and long-term growth

Core Responsibilities Disassemble, inspect, repair, reassemble, and test high-speed CNC spindles

Perform precision machining using a manual lathe and grinder

Measure and verify with micrometers, dial indicators, torque wrenches, and dynamic balancing equipment

Troubleshoot faults and implement corrective actions to return units to spec Interpret blueprints, technical manuals, and electrical/mechanical schematics

Maintain clear, accurate repair documentation and coordinate status with engineering and customer service

Support occasional short-notice field service travel, including overnight and weekend trips

Must-Have Qualifications2+ years in CNC spindle repair, industrial maintenance, or precision mechanical roles

Hands-on proficiency with micrometers, dial indicators, torque wrenches, and dynamic balancing tools

Manual lathe and grinding experience

Blueprint, manual, and diagram literacy

Willingness to travel on short notice, including nights/weekends as needed

Solid documentation habits and computer literacy

Self-motivated, detail-focused, quality-driven
